How to write a context hint like Chargebee Inc.

Studying the pattern above, the common shape is a named audience, a clear intent, and one constraint that narrows the match. One or two sentences, no product feature list.

  • Audience: a specific role or company type, not “everyone”
  • Intent: comparison (what they’re trying to do right now)
  • Constraint: budget, stack, compliance, or urgency that narrows the match
